Procurement Coordinator

PBF Energy Inc. (NYSE:

PBF) is one of the largest independent refiners in North America, operating through its subsidiaries, oil refineries and related facilities. We are seeking a talented Procurement Coordinator to join our team as a pivotal member that would play a key role here at PBF Energy. This role would be located onsite at our Martinez, CA refinery.

The Procurement Coordinator reports to the Regional Procurement Manager and is primarily responsible for ensuring that the company has met all financial, legal, and technical policies and procedures required to procure needed services, equipment, and materials. This is accomplished through leading sourcing, contracting, supplier performance management, supply market analysis, or other strategic Procurement activities (core procurement activities).  The Procurement Coordinator has a high level of experience, functional expertise, and is the key representative of the team to the refinery for these core procurement activities.

This position will provide sourcing, contracting, and general procurement support for Refinery operations, Maintenance, Turnarounds, Capital Projects, Corporate and other functional areas as necessary.
** PRINCIPLE RESPONSIBILITIES:
*** Initiate and manage the contract process in compliance with refinery, and corporate policies.
* Negotiate terms, conditions, and rates with contractors to ensure favorable agreements.
* Develop and execute competitive sourcing events; evaluate proposals and recommend awards to business units.
* Lead sourcing and contracting for complex services, products, technical equipment, and materials supporting refinery operations.
* Collaborate with local and global functional teams to gather information, resolve issues, and define contract requirements.
* Monitor and maintain contracts to ensure timely initiation, renewal, extension, or termination.
* Develop contractor utilization criteria and project scopes.
* Partner with Corporate Legal to secure required approvals for contracting activities.
* Create and maintain contracts and purchase orders in SAP and Ariba.
* Serve as the primary liaison between business units and contractors for compliance and dispute resolution.
* Review, approve, and maintain contractor rates and related data in TRACK.
* Support development and implementation of procurement strategies, policies, and procedures to achieve business objectives.
* Assist in setting strategic goals aligned with Procurement Supervisor objectives for sourcing and purchasing general services, supplies, and materials.
* Monitor and analyze supplier performance; maintain supplier scorecards and provide actionable insights.
* Deliver training and guidance on contract policies to refinery, and corporate personnel.
* Benchmark industry practices and participate in external groups to identify sourcing and purchasing improvements.
* Lead cost-saving initiatives and process improvement projects.
* Enhance team knowledge and capabilities in sourcing and procurement.
* Provide forward-looking recommendations on supplier trends based on scorecards, research, and stakeholder input.
* Identify and qualify new suppliers; maintain the Approved Supplier List and evaluate performance for pre-qualification.
* Manage ISNetworld contractor compliance requirements for facilities.
* Prepare and distribute weekly and ad hoc reports.
* Coordinate with procurement teams across PBF sites to ensure alignment with shared vendors.
